The X-Files had an episode back in the 90s that hinted at 'the shakes' true explanation, However, the writers understood that trying to sell people on the idea that starvation can be overcome by meditating harder. Given the same show expects you to believe that the government hides flying saucers for fun and profit, at least till the next commercial break...it explains just how daft breatharians are given none have been able to last on camera without food or water.

The Laundry Files also talk about the syndrome without trying to convince the reader that breatharians are anything other than charlatans and morons. Given computer magic and Lovecraftian monsters are established as normal parts of agents' daily lives...that says a lot about the topic.

IF the author had gone with militant veganism, I'd have more respect for the work as a whole. Instead, the lead character spends most of the book engaging in what a girl who had to spend a month on nothing but lentil beans can describe as willful child neglect. That month was so traumatic that despite it happening when I was 7, I still couldn't associate the taste of lentils with anything but the miserable agony of borderline starvation till I was in my late 20s. The demonizing and active shaming of his wife for giving children milk hits differently when I still can't tolerate the off-taste of government-issued powdered milk as a constant reminder of crippling poverty.

For people who haven't left the trauma of childhood poverty and constant food insecurity behind, this is tone-deaf and downright offensive. For people who like SCIENCE in their fiction, even if it's just in the story for contrast with magic or supernatural elements...its sloppy writing.
